I looked at the power duals from Vance and Hines last winter. The dealer talked me out of it because they had several that had welds break where the pipes merge. I got the True Duals from Vance and Hines instead and have had no issues so far. Also I could reccomend the EPA compliant Vance and Hines slip ons. Good sound, but no loud droning at cruising speeds. Great on those 200-400 mile days.
Put the 4" Rinehart's on my 12 SG. Have about 900 miles and on my 2nd set and not happy with these either. Read about the baffle rattle, seems to be in both of my sets. Sounds like a chain hitting the ground behind you like it was dragging from a trailer. Kind of pissing me off. Had VH slip ons on my last Ultra and never a problem. My 2 cents!
